Subject: [PATCH 0/5] Handled return value of platform_get_irq correctly
Date: Thu, 12 Mar 2020 00:49:01 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<cover.1583952275.git.amanharitsh123@gmail.com> (raw)

As mentioned by Bjorn Helgaas in a private mail, the return value of
platform_get_irq must be checked against the conditon of strictly
smaller than 0 and if check must return the value recieved from
platform_get_irq rather than any other macro like -ENODEV.

Aman Sharma (5):
  pci: handled return value of platform_get_irq correctly
  pci: added check for return value of platform_get_irq
  pci: handled return value of platform_get_irq correctly
  pci: handled return value of platform_get_irq correctly
  pci: added check for return value of platform_get_irq

 drivers/pci/controller/pci-aardvark.c  | 3 +++
 drivers/pci/controller/pci-v3-semi.c   | 4 ++--
 drivers/pci/controller/pcie-mediatek.c | 3 +++
 drivers/pci/controller/pcie-mobiveil.c | 4 ++--
 drivers/pci/controller/pcie-tango.c    | 4 ++--
 5 files changed, 12 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)
